Changu Narayan Temple

Vishnu's appeared as Changu Narayan in the Kathmandu Valley

On Dolagiri mountain lived the ascetic Sudarshana though a religous man he had a bit of a short temper. Though Sudarshana didn't have much posesions he was the proud owner of a brown cow.  The cow always gave enough milk. But one day while the cow was grazing suddenly a man came out of a treetrunk and start drinking the cows milk. He drunk all milk straight from the cows utters and when he was finished the man dissapeared in the tree again.


Changu Narayan Temple - Bhaktapur - Kathmandu Valley - Nepal

The Changu Narayan Temple is the oldest temple construction in the Kathmandu Valley. The pagoda style temple is beautifully located on top of a hill four kilomters north of Bhaktapur.
